Town Meeting: Dorchester voters approve public park

Published: 03-20-2023 9:34 AM

DORCHESTER — Voters at Saturday’s floor Town Meeting approved using a parcel located at 777 North Dorchester Road for a public park and creating a capital reserve fund for cyber security. 

They added $4,000, to defray town charges, to the proposed approximately $600,000 town operating budget. 

They amended and approved an article that changes a portion of Province Road from a Class V to a Class VI road.
